60 FLRA No. 115

National Labor Relations Board and General Counsel of the National Labor Relations Board and National Labor Relations Board Professional Association (Ross, Arbitrator) 0-AR-3834 (Decided January 14, 2005)

      The Arbitrator found that the Agency violated the parties' agreements in its administration of a details program, and also violated the agreements and the Statute by denying the Union's request for certain information. The Authority found the challenged portions of the award deficient and set those portions aside.

      The Authority found that the challenged portion of the award concerning administration of the details program was inconsistent with management's right to assign employees. The Authority also found that the portion of the award concerning the failure to provide data was contrary to § 7114(b)(4) of the Statute. The Authority found that the Union failed to establish a particularized need for the requested information. Consequently, the Arbitrator erred, as a matter of law, in finding that the Agency was required to furnish the information and we set aside that portion of the Arbitrator's award.
